This book went super fast, and I think that’s because the events flew by without a ton of in-depth moments. I wish I liked the characters more, but they just didn’t feel super developed. I honestly was constantly waiting to get back to Alistair and Isabel’s perspectives, mostly Alistair because he felt the most developed. That being said, I did get hooked on this story. I understand why it’s been compared to a magical hunger games, but it’s a hunger games without a meaning commentary on our real world. I’m kind of shocked this isn’t all one book, as I feel like there’s not much left to wrap up in the finale. But, maybe it will surprise me, I was certainly surprised many times throughout this book.
